how do i even start gathering knowledge and learning about helpol? are there any books or articles about it? or do i just dig on tumblr and hope that the info i find is reliable? i don’t know much about helpol as i was raised in a catholic society and household
tumblr can be an okay resource, but overall i would recommend avoiding social media for information especially as a beginner. good resources are theoi.com (information about deities & epithets), hellenion.org (information about holidays/festivals, etc.), hellenicfaith.com (information about beliefs & practices). here are some masterlists of resources:

there are also discord servers out there that are good for getting info because you can ask questions from people & get lots of info from other helpols. i wouldn't recommend the helpol reddit (r/hellenism) myself as in my experience it has a lot of misinformation.
hope these help, and if you have any other questions feel free to ask! the best things to do are learn about some deities, learn about praying, learn about things like xenia and other "pillars" of hellenic polytheism. just remember: you should be looking for the best way for you to practice this religion. there are very few "rules" or no-nos, and making the gods mad is very difficult to do. (especially if you are a beginner. they understand.)
